Aparece a mensagem: "Cadastro realizado com sucesso!" mas quando vou ver no banco de dados, não cadastrou. Bom, já da pra perceber que ele não estabeleceu uma conexão com o banco de dados mesmo dizendo na mensagem que cadastrou. Vejam as scripts.
addUsuario.php
Código (PHP):
config.php
Código (PHP):
addUsuario.php
Código (PHP):
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<div class="formularioPainel">
<form action="" method="POST" enctype="multipart/form-data">
<label>
<span>Usuário: </span>
<input type="text" name="usuario"
</label>
<label>
<span>Senha: </span>
<input type="password" name="senha"
</label>
<input type="submit" value="Cadastrar" >
<input type="hidden" name="acao" value="cadastrar_usuario" />
</form>
</div>
<?php
$usuario = $_POST['usuario'];
$senha = $_POST['senha'];
if(isset($_POST['acao']) && $_POST['acao'] == "cadastrar_usuario"){
if($usuario == "" && $senha == ""){
echo "<script>alert('Os campos não podem ficar vazios!')</script>";
}else {
$inserirRegistro = mysql_query("INSERT INTO usuarios (usuario, senha) VALUES('$usuario','$senha')");
echo "<script>alert('Cadastro realizado com sucesso!')</script>";
}
}
?>
<div class="formularioPainel">
<form action="" method="POST" enctype="multipart/form-data">
<label>
<span>Usuário: </span>
<input type="text" name="usuario"
</label>
<label>
<span>Senha: </span>
<input type="password" name="senha"
</label>
<input type="submit" value="Cadastrar" >
<input type="hidden" name="acao" value="cadastrar_usuario" />
</form>
</div>
<?php
$usuario = $_POST['usuario'];
$senha = $_POST['senha'];
if(isset($_POST['acao']) && $_POST['acao'] == "cadastrar_usuario"){
if($usuario == "" && $senha == ""){
echo "<script>alert('Os campos não podem ficar vazios!')</script>";
}else {
$inserirRegistro = mysql_query("INSERT INTO usuarios (usuario, senha) VALUES('$usuario','$senha')");
echo "<script>alert('Cadastro realizado com sucesso!')</script>";
}
}
?>
config.php
Código (PHP):
<?php
/* Conexão com o Banco de Dados */
$servidor = "localhost";
$bd = "testesite";
$usuario = "root";
$senha = "";
mysql_connect($servidor, $usuario, $senha) or die(mysql_error());
mysql_select_db($bd) or die(mysql_error());
?>
/* Conexão com o Banco de Dados */
$servidor = "localhost";
$bd = "testesite";
$usuario = "root";
$senha = "";
mysql_connect($servidor, $usuario, $senha) or die(mysql_error());
mysql_select_db($bd) or die(mysql_error());
?>